The destacking and assembly of textile fabric garment components is a process found throughout the clothing industry. The paper considers in particular the example of shirt collar assembly, in which three fabric collar panels have to be separated from their respective stacks, inspected for flaws and then placed one on top of the other before being fed into a fusing press which makes the bond between them. There is a split in the ply. It is explained why handling by contact, by air jet separation and by vacuum pick-up are inappropriate. It is then explained how robotic grippers using electrostatic adhesion are used to accomplish the task.
